Output 76e81686ab6ceb4834c21dc75826c53b7acdbe4380200cacbc4bbf19a6d8484f:1

value
967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80e35eeac6a92f3d041e3e26c9c096a06f8af18f OP_EQUAL
address
3DSWo6XXSPj1BMmRgWb3GQ84uzPaAT8m2G
transaction
76e81686ab6ceb4834c21dc75826c53b7acdbe4380200cacbc4bbf19a6d8484f
spent
true